What is the Ekka?

The Ekka, also known as the Royal Queensland Show, is an annual agricultural show held in Brisbane, Australia. It is the largest event of its kind in the country, attracting over 400,000 visitors each year.

The Ekka showcases the best of Queensland's agricultural industry, with a wide range of exhibits on display. There are also plenty of rides, food, and drinks to enjoy, as well as a variety of entertainment options.

How to get to the Ekka

The Ekka is held at the Brisbane Showground, which is located in Bowen Hills. There are a number of ways to get to the showground, including:

  • Public transport: There are a number of bus and train services that run to the showground.
  • Car: There is limited parking available at the showground, but it is recommended to park at a nearby park-and-ride facility and take a bus to the showground.
